Frank Lampard not bothered by Leeds’ ‘spygate’ song and only wants Derby to progress to Championship play-off final
Frank Lampard is not bothered by the song Leeds United fans serenaded him with, insisting his only priority is taking Derby to the Championship play-off final.In the semi-final first leg at Pride Park on Saturday, the travelling supporters used Oasis’ ‘Stop Crying Your Heart Out’ to sing ‘All of our spies are hidden away Stop crying Frank Lampard’, in reference to the ‘spygate’ scandal.Frank Lampard is not bothered by Leeds ‘spygate’ songGetty1
Frank Lampard is not bothered by Leeds ‘spygate’ song
Leeds were fined 200,000 after being caught spying on Derby earlier in the season and, asked if the song bothers him, Lampard said: “No, of course not, it is good fun,” though he did manage a little jab at his rivals.“I think being a Chelsea player there was always a rivalry with Leeds. I didn’t play them that much because we were in the Premier League, but that comes with it.“I certainly will take the song all day long. My worry is what the players do on the pitch.” In the first leg,Kemar Roofe scored his 15th goal of the season, producing an excellent first-time finish from Jack Harrisons cross to give Marcelo Bielsas side a crucial 1-0 advantage.Lampard will have been unhappy with his sides performance as they failed to muster a single shot on target, but has said the semi-final tie is far from over.“It’s going to be a tough match, a big atmosphere,’ he said. ‘We have to be a bit more composed. I’ll back the players. I want them to come off the pitch having given everything. It’s a stadium with history.

“They need to rise to that. There is pressure for both teams, no matter which way you look at it.“Leeds were looking at automatic promotion at one point, now they’re in the play-offs.“These are the matches the players, when they were young boys, were dreaming about. Not the mundane ones we can play with a lot more ease. These are the games that will define us.“This is far from over. We have to be at it. There is a quality and resilience in this group. I won’t get caught up in revenge. I don’t care about previous. It’s about can we get to Wembley? I’m not expecting flaky Leeds.The second leg is at Elland Road on Wednesday 15 May at 7:45pm live on talkSPORT.
